Solder materials are metal alloys specifically formulated for soldering, a method used to join two or more metal parts. These alloys possess lower melting points than the metals being joined, enabling them to melt and flow into the joint when heated. Upon cooling, the solder solidifies, creating a strong, conductive bond that is typically permanent.

The primary products within solder materials include wire, paste, bar, flux, and various other related products. Wires consist of conductive alloys with low melting points, facilitating the bonding of metals possessing higher melting points. Various soldering processes, such as wave/reflow, robotic, screen printing, and laser techniques, are utilized across industries including consumer electronics, automotive, industrial manufacturing, construction, and other sectors.

The solder materials market size has grown steadily in recent years. It will grow from $2.09 billion in 2024 to $2.14 billion in 2025 at a compound annual growth rate (CAGR) of 2.3%. The growth in the historic period can be attributed to rise in renewable energy electronics, reliability and durability, automotive applications, miniaturization in electronics.

The solder materials market size is expected to see steady growth in the next few years. It will grow to $2.6 billion in 2029 at a compound annual growth rate (CAGR) of 5.0%. The growth in the forecast period can be attributed to supply chain resilience, circular economy initiatives, aerospace and defense applications, advanced medical electronics. Major trends in the forecast period include industry 4.0 and smart manufacturing, advancements in manufacturing processes, high-speed and high-frequency electronics, sustainable and green solder materials.

The forecast of 5.0% growth over the next five years reflects a modest reduction of 0.5% from the previous estimate for this market. This reduction is primarily due to the impact of tariffs between the US and other countries. This is likely to directly affect the US through electronics manufacturing delays, as tariffs on tin-silver alloys from Indonesia and Peru disrupt supply chains for circuit board production. The effect will also be felt more widely due to reciprocal tariffs and the negative effect on the global economy and trade due to increased trade tensions and restrictions.

The growing demand from the electronics industry is projected to boost the solder materials market in the future. The electronics industry encompasses businesses that design, manufacture, and sell equipment such as radios, televisions, stereos, computers, semiconductors, transistors, integrated circuits, and more. Solder is utilized within the electronics sector to create the mechanical and electrical joints necessary for securing components in a circuit. For instance, in January 2022, a vision document released by the Ministry of Electronics and Information Technology, an executive agency of the Union Government of India, estimated that the electronics industry would grow from approximately US$15 billion in 2021-2022 to US$120 billion by 2026, indicating a substantial demand for electronic products. Consequently, the increasing demand from the electronics industry is driving the solder materials market.

The growing need for microelectronic devices is expected to further propel the solder materials market in the coming years. Microelectronic devices are electronic components that are constructed on a small scale, typically at the micrometer or nanometer level. Solder materials play a critical role in the manufacturing of these microelectronic devices, providing the necessary electrical and mechanical connections between the silicon die and the bonding pad. For example, in September 2024, a report from GOV.UK indicated that dedicated semiconductor companies generated £9.6 billion in revenue in 2022, accounting for about 2% of global semiconductor revenues. Notably, over 40% of this revenue, or £4.1 billion, originated from companies based in the UK. Therefore, the rising demand for microelectronic devices is driving the solder materials market.

Technological advancements are a significant trend in the solder materials market. Companies within this sector are focusing on developing various technologies for soldering metal alloys to enhance their competitive position. For example, in June 2022, SAFI-Tech Inc., a US-based manufacturer of lead-free soldering alloys, introduced a new super-cooled soldering technique based on SAC305 to tackle the challenges associated with high temperatures. This micro-encapsulation process creates a new form factor that stabilizes the supercooled liquid phase of SAC305 within a nanofilm shell. This innovation allows the liquid phase to remain effective at temperatures significantly lower than the alloy's typical solidification point, making it applicable across the entire extended liquid range for temperatures suitable for each product design. This method helps prevent thermal damage to components and materials while addressing quality issues caused by mismatches in the coefficient of thermal expansion.

Leading companies in the solder materials market are concentrating on developing and launching innovative product solutions, such as the ALPHA HRL3 Solder Sphere, to enhance their market position. The ALPHA HRL3 Solder Sphere is a lead-free, low-temperature, high-reliability alloy designed for ball mount applications in the semiconductor, circuitry, and electronics assembly sectors. For instance, in May 2022, Kester, a US-based supplier of assembly materials for the electronic assembly, component, and microelectronic markets, launched the ALPHA HRL3 Solder Sphere. This product is a lead-free, high-reliability, low-temperature alloy tailored for ball mount applications. The ALPHA HRL3 Solder Sphere offers improved drop shock and thermal cycling performance compared to existing low-temperature alloys in the market. Additionally, it provides a wide operating window and cost savings through reduced temperature materials and heating energy, while minimizing warpage.

In March 2022, Lincoln Electric Holdings Inc., a US-based manufacturer of soldering alloys, automated joining, cutting, and assembly systems, along with solutions for arc welding, acquired Kestra Universal Soldas for an undisclosed amount. This acquisition allows Kestra to enhance its specialty alloys offerings and services in South America, aligning with Lincoln Electric's 2025 higher standard plan. Kestra is a Brazil-based producer of specialized welding consumables and wear plates that offer maintenance and repair services for alloy and wear-resistant products.

The solder materials market consists of sales of lead-based and lead-free solder materials. Values in this market are 'factory gate' values, that is, the value of goods sold by the manufacturers or creators of the goods, whether to other entities (including downstream manufacturers, wholesalers, distributors, and retailers) or directly to end customers. The value of goods in this market includes related services sold by the creators of the goods.

The market value is defined as the revenues that enterprises gain from the sale of goods and/or services within the specified market and geography through sales, grants, or donations in terms of the currency (in USD, unless otherwise specified).

The revenues for a specified geography are consumption values that are revenues generated by organizations in the specified geography within the market, irrespective of where they are produced. It does not include revenues from resales along the supply chain, either further along the supply chain or as part of other products.
